The historical frame is lopsided but not one-way. FC København have dominated the head-to-head over a long sample, with one source putting the record at 39 wins to Silkeborg’s 12 across 74 meetings, while another recent summary shows 15 Copenhagen wins, seven Silkeborg wins and seven draws in 26–25 meetings, depending on the sample used[4][10][16]. Recent meetings have also swung sharply: Copenhagen won 7-0 in April 2026 and 4-0 in May 2026, yet Silkeborg beat them 3-1 in October 2025 and the sides drew 3-3 in September 2025[7][13][14]. That mix is why the market can sit at zero despite occasional outlier results.

Resolution & payout
At resolution the UMA oracle takes over: a proposer posts the outcome with a bond, any token holder can dispute within two hours. Without dispute the result is accepted and the smart contract distributes USDC instantly.
On Kalshi (CFTC-regulated) resolution runs through their in-house clearing engine in USD. Betfair Exchange settles after match end in the account's local currency. Manifold pays no cash — only its in-platform "mana" currency.

- What's the difference between YES and NO shares?
- A YES share pays $1.00 if the event happens, $0 otherwise. A NO share pays $1.00 if the event doesn't happen. The market price between 0¢ and 100¢ is the implied probability.
